Colorado AASECT Section Meet & Greet - April, 2016
April 4, 2016. 11am to 1:30pm: Sex for Sale: Supporting Sex Workers in a Therapeutic Setting, Presented by Nicole Danielle - 1 AASECT CE Credit
Description: Sex work is an umbrella term that encompasses all sexual services, performances, or products in exchange for money, shelter, food, etc. During this talk, we will learn about the invisible community of sex workers from a professional dominatrix who has worked in various positions in the adult entertainment industry for nearly a decade. We will explore the stigmatization, societal oppression, risks, and challenges that sex workers face on a daily basis in various settings. We will discover the differences between sex work and sex trafficking and attendees will gain information that will enable them to offer educated and ethical care to those working in the adult entertainment industry.
The Colorado Section of AASECT consists of a highly committed group of sexuality educators, counselors and therapists. We come together from all over the state for networking, education and professional development. The events are held in Denver, Colorado on the first Monday of every other month from 11am to 1:30pm, starting February 1. There is a formal presentation at each meeting featuring outstanding educators, clinicians and authors from across the country. Past speakers include Dr. Patti Britton, Dr. Gina Ogden, Dr. Joe Kort, Dr. Ruth Morehouse, and Dr. Stephanie Buehler, to name a few.
The workshops are from 11am to 12pm with an interactive working lunch from 12pm to 1:30pm. All workshops are held in a beautiful private room at Piatti Restaurant in Cherry Creek, which is located at 190 St. Paul St. Denver, CO 80206. http://www.piatti.com/denver/. Our local AASECT events are a privilege of membership. Non-‐members are invited to attend one event before joining AASECT, space permitting. The workshops are offered free of charge, and the cost of lunch is $35 for a wonderful three-‐course Italian meal.
